User Tools

Site Tools


sybase_sql_snippets

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Both sides previous revisionPrevious revision
Next revision
Previous revision
sybase_sql_snippets [2009/11/04 20:55] stephensybase_sql_snippets [2017/01/01 20:05] (current) – external edit 127.0.0.1
Line 1: Line 1:
 ====== Sybase SQL Snippets ====== ====== Sybase SQL Snippets ======
  
-===== Show All User Tables =====+===== Get Info from SysObjects =====
 <code sql> <code sql>
 SELECT   * SELECT   *
 FROM     sysobjects FROM     sysobjects
-WHERE    sysobjects.type = 'U'+WHERE    1 = 1 
 +--AND      sysobjects.type = 'U' -- user table 
 +--AND      sysobjects.type = 'V' -- view 
 +--AND      sysobjects.type = 'L' -- log 
 +--AND      sysobjects.type = 'P' -- procedure 
 +--AND      sysobjects.type = 'R' -- rule 
 +--AND      sysobjects.type = 'D' -- default 
 +--AND      sysobjects.type = 'TR' -- trigger 
 +--AND      sysobjects.type = 'RI' -- referential constraint 
 ORDER BY sysobjects.name ORDER BY sysobjects.name
 </code> </code>
Line 17: Line 25:
 WHERE    sysobjects.name = 'TABLE_NAME' WHERE    sysobjects.name = 'TABLE_NAME'
 ORDER BY syscolumns.name ORDER BY syscolumns.name
 +</code>
 +
 +===== Search All Column Names =====
 +
 +<code sql>
 +SELECT   sysobjects.name
 +         , syscolumns.name
 +         , *
 +FROM     syscolumns
 +JOIN     sysobjects ON syscolumns.id = sysobjects.id
 +WHERE    syscolumns.name like '%directive_id%'
 +ORDER BY sysobjects.name ASC
 +         , syscolumns.name ASC
 </code> </code>
  
 {{tag>reference sybase sql code_snippet}} {{tag>reference sybase sql code_snippet}}
sybase_sql_snippets.1257368104.txt.gz · Last modified: 2017/01/01 19:54 (external edit)

Donate Powered by PHP Valid HTML5 Valid CSS Driven by DokuWiki